Let’s talk about professional relationships. When you are looking to buy a home you don’t go house hunting with nor put in offers on the same property with 5 different Realtors. You also don’t consult and meet with 5 lawyers when it comes time to close your transaction. However when it comes time to finance said purchase why is it that a select few people (thankfully they are the exception not the rule) have no qualms about dealing with several brokers at the same time. Usually these people can be spotted in the first 15 minutes of the conversation as they seem to be concerned only about rate.

Let me save you the trouble with an example. Rates from most of the lenders in the market are consistently around the same amount. Some may very by 5 basis points or .05%. This works out to $2.39 per 100,000 mortgage payment per month. So all in all not a huge amount of savings for a small difference in rate.

Do yourself a favour and stick with whoever gives you the best service cause at the end of the day that is what is the most important. Do they get back to you in a timely manner, do they answer their phone and do they operate with a sense of urgency to get your financing done in a timely manner.
